What it is
Phenethyl benzoate is the ester of benzoic acid and phenethyl alcohol, used as an emollient that gives formulas a light, non-greasy, fast-spreading texture. In sunscreens it can act as a solvent that helps dissolve organic UV filters and improve their distribution. It contributes to a smooth, dry skin feel on application.
Safety & warnings
Phenethyl benzoate is generally well tolerated at cosmetic use levels. It is used mainly for skin feel and as a solvent rather than for fragrance.
Origin & sourcing
Synthetic ester produced from benzoic acid and phenethyl (2-phenylethyl) alcohol.
Questions everyone asks
Why is phenethyl benzoate in sunscreen?
It works as an emollient and solvent, giving a light dry finish and helping dissolve and spread oil-soluble UV filters evenly.
Does phenethyl benzoate feel greasy?
No, it is chosen specifically for its light, non-greasy, fast-spreading skin feel.
